    Gabe Y.

    We got the club pesto pizza and two orders of fries. The club pesto had bacon, onions, chicken, and was very garlic forward. I liked their amount of garlic as it added pizzaz. Their pizzas are good and I like their unique takes on pizza such as the Banh Mi love one which sounds intriguing. Their fries have no right to be this good for a pizza place. Soft and pillowy almost mashed potato inside with a crispy exterior. Not dry or oily at all. Get the fries. The place was packed at 1pm but had seating both indoors and outdoors to accommodate everyone. Very nice service as well.

    Maria M.

    Oh dear lord is Sammy g's damn good. You can taste the freshness of their ingredients on their pizza in every bite. They make their sauces fresh and on the spot. I've personally seen it! Their tots and wings are delicious. Definitely meant to be shared and because they made the wing sauce on the spot, the taste can vary batch to batch. Their understaffed and popular right now which is an unfortunate COVID circumstance. So please be patient with them. I ordered a pizza an hour in advance once and when I came to pick it up, the line was out the door and they only had two people working. They were doing their best to keep up with demand while still serving their best Zza. The pizza itself is a good balance between thick and thin crust. It is crispy but still not thin. It has more cheese to sauce ratio and drips with toppings when you order them. Their drink menu is massive for the size of their shop. AND THEY HAVE HAPPY HOUR EVERY DAY! Most places do not do that. As always, because it is in downtown, parking is a headache. They have 2-4 spots dedicated to their shop but because it's such a small amount, do not count on them being available. I tend to order for carry out and walk over to pick up. They have a really nice patio area for anyone who is a dog owner. Or anyone who doesn't want to inside. I order at least monthly and never regret it.
